Donghua (Dorothy) Deng currently serves as a Partner at Nixon & Vanderhye P.C., a position held since July 2021, following a tenure as an Associate at the same firm from September 2014 to June 2021. Previous legal experience includes externships at the Legal Aid Society of Eastern Virginia, Goodman Allen & Filetti, and Pedersen Law, as well as a summer associate role at Nixon & Vanderhye P.C. in 2013, focusing on patent prosecution and litigation. Donghua's technical background includes significant roles at Juniper Networks as a Technical Staff Member and AT&T as a Software Engineer Intern. Academic credentials encompass a Juris Doctor from William & Mary Law School and a PhD in Computer Engineering from UC Irvine, supplemented by advanced degrees in Electronics and Information Engineering from Huazhong University of Science and Technology.
